#e6e6d3 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e6e6d3 is composed of 90.2% red, 90.2% green and 82.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 0% magenta, 8.3%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 60 degrees, a saturation of 27.5% and a lightness of 86.5%. #e6e6d3 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#cdcda7. Closest websafe color is: #ffffcc.

#e6e6d3 color description : Light grayish yellow.

#e6e6d3 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e6e6d3 has RGB values of R:230, G:230, B:211 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0, Y:0.08,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15132371.

Shades and Tints of #e6e6d3

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060603 is the darkest color, while #fbfbf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e6e6d3

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#dededb is the less saturated color, while #fefebb is the most saturated one.
